UNDERSTANDING SALMON AND TROUT. By Tom Ravensdale.

1972 1st edition. 8vo (160 x 240mm). Pp276. Colour and b/w photographs, illustrations. Mottled green/brown boards, spine titled in gilt.

A look at the natural history of, and fishing techniques for, British game fish. Chapters include:- Salmonidae; Rods and reels; General tackle; Baits; Flies; Casting; Fly fishing; Bait fishing; Lake and boat fishing; Whence the salmon.
